Biography
I specialise in multi-jurisdictional wealth structuring, international tax and trusts, cross-border philanthropy and worldwide estate planning for high & ultra-high-net-worth individuals and their families.
I have worked at leading global law firms and spent time in top-ranked Lo
ndon and regional private wealth teams managing the full spectrum of private client matters, from the preparation of tax-efficient wills, family trusts and powers of attorney to cross-border probates and the administration of high-value and complex estates.
I focus on assisting the internationally mobile, including non-UK domiciled individuals moving to the UK who require pre-arrival tax planning, and clients departing the UK who would like to plan for their exit. I also advise owner-managed and family-owned businesses on issues of tax, succession, control, governance and capacity.
I particularly enjoy helping clients achieve their philanthropic goals and assist with the creation, registration and running of charitable vehicles, including trusts and charitable incorporated organisations. I also act as a charity trustee.
